The Mechanics of Second Deposit Bonuses
Second deposit bonuses are essentially a reward for continuing your patronage with an online casino. After you've made your initial deposit and likely utilized the welcome bonus, the casino incentivizes you to make a second deposit. The structure of these bonuses can vary, but they typically involve a percentage match of your deposit, often with a cap on the maximum bonus amount. For instance, a 100% match up to $200 means that if you deposit $200, you'll receive an additional $200 in bonus funds, effectively doubling your playing capital for that deposit.
The key difference from first deposit bonuses often lies in the percentage match or the maximum bonus amount. While welcome bonuses might be more generous to attract new players, second deposit bonuses are designed to retain them. They might offer a slightly lower percentage match, or a smaller maximum bonus, but they still provide significant added value. Understanding these variations is crucial for setting realistic expectations and choosing the bonus that best suits your deposit strategy.
Understanding Bonus Terms and Conditions
As any experienced gambler knows, the devil is in the details. Second deposit bonuses, like all casino promotions, come with terms and conditions that must be understood and met. The most critical of these is the wagering requirement, often expressed as a multiplier (e.g., 30x). This means you must wager the bonus amount (and sometimes the deposit amount as well) a specified number of times before you can withdraw any winnings derived from it. For example, a $100 b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means you need to bet $3,000 before cashing out.
Other important conditions to scrutinize include:
- Game Restrictions: Not all games contribute equally to wagering requirements. Slots often contribute 100%, while table games like blackjack or roulette might contribute less, or not at all.
- Time Limits: Bonuses and their wagering requirements often have expiry dates. You must meet the requirements within this timeframe, or forfeit the bonus and any associated winnings.
- Maximum Bet Limits: Some bonuses impose a maximum bet amount while the bonus is active, preventing players from clearing wagering requirements too quickly with large bets.
- Maximum Cashout: In some cases, there might be a limit on how much you can withdraw from winnings generated by a bonus.

Navigating the Regulatory Landscape in Canada
The regulatory environment for online gambling in Canada is complex and varies by province. While some provinces have launched their own regulated online gaming platforms, others rely on offshore operators. For players, this means it's essential to be aware of the legal status of online gambling in their specific jurisdiction. Reputable offshore casinos operating legally in their home countries often accept Canadian players, but it's always wise to ensure they adhere to international standards of fairness and security.
Key aspects of regulation that benefit experienced players include:
- Licensing: Licensed casinos are held to strict standards by regulatory bodies, ensuring fair play, secure transactions, and responsible gambling practices.
- Player Protection: Regulations often mandate responsible gambling tools, such as de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and access to support services for problem gambling.
- Fairness Audits: Independent third-party organizations regularly audit the RNGs and payout percentages of licensed casinos to guarantee fair outcomes.
Understanding these regulatory frameworks provides a layer of assurance, allowing players to focus on the enjoyment of the games rather than worrying about the legitimacy of the platform.
Choosing the Right Second Deposit Bonus
Not all second deposit bonuses are created equal. As an experienced player, you should approach these offers strategically. Consider the following factors when evaluating a bonus:
- Wagering Requirements: Aim for bonuses with lower wagering requirements. A 20x or 25x requirement is generally more favourable than 40x or 50x.
- Bonus Percentage and Cap: Determine if the percentage match and maximum bonus amount align with your typical deposit size and playing budget.
- Game Contribution: If you prefer specific games, ensure they contribute sufficiently to the wagering requirements. Slots-focused bonuses are common and often have favourable terms for slot players.
- Validity Period: Ensure the bonus validity and wagering period are long enough for you to comfortably meet the requirements without feeling rushed.
By carefully comparing these elements across different online casinos, you can identify the second deposit bonuses that offer the best value and fit your personal gaming strategy.
Maximizing Your Play with Second Deposit Bonuses
Once you've identified a suitable second deposit bonus, the key to maximizing its benefit lies in strategic gameplay. Don't just blindly play through the bonus funds. Instead, use the extended playtime to explore games you might not have tried before, or to refine your strategy on existing favourites. If the bonus is tied to slots, consider trying out different volatility levels to balance risk and reward.
For table game enthusiasts, understand how your chosen casino allocates contributions to wagering requirements. If blackjack contributes 10%, you'll need to play significantly more hands to clear the bonus compared to playing slots. Some players choose to focus on games with a lower house edge to mitigate potential losses while working through wagering requirements. Ultimately, the goal is to extend your entertainment and increase your chances of a profitable outcome, all while enjoying the added value provided by the bonus.
